Hi team,

Before I hand off the 3.2 release, please note the humidity sensor drift reported on Verdana controllers in the Elmbrook trial site. Drift exceeds 4% after roughly ten days of continuous operation; firmware 3.2.1 adds an automatic recalibration cycle every 72 hours. Support should advise growers to install 3.2.1 and trigger a manual recalibration once. The hotfix bundle must be verified before distribution, so I'm including the signing key used for the 3.2.1 packages below.

release key, fahof-yagap: bky3_m5d

ALERT: remind-queue-stalled. The Pinewell Clinic appointment reminder job on Caretide has not drained its queue in 30+ minutes. Patients miss SMS reminders when this lags past an hour, so treat as high priority during business hours. First steps: check the worker pool status, confirm the Quillbox SMS vendor link is up, and look for a stuck batch from the overnight import. Do not restart the scheduler without paging the Caretide lead. Full triage steps are on the internal page below.

runbook for tagug-hafog: https://jira.lumiclabs.internal/projects/pages/pages/9773c0d8

Subject: Memtrace cut-over complete

Team,

Cut-over to Memtrace v2 for GPU memory profiling finished last night. Old v1 agents are disabled; any tickets referencing v1 dashboards should be closed as resolved-by-migration. Sampling overhead is now under 2% and allocation traces include kernel names. Known gap: profiles older than 30 days were not migrated. Point customers at the v2 docs for setup questions. For reference when troubleshooting, the agent now runs with the following configuration.

settings of bagaf-bawip:
[aldax]
port = 5000
region = south-4
host = aldax.brasklabs.corp
team = brivan
timeout_ms = 2000
retries = 2

The `pixforge batch` subcommand resizes entire directories in a single invocation, applying your plugin's transform hooks before each write. Plugin authors should register their hooks via `pixforge plugin install` prior to running batch jobs, as hooks loaded mid-run are ignored. Batch jobs that call the Lumetra thumbnail service must authenticate on every request. Use the key below for all Lumetra calls.

API key for kajeg-tajop: qvz3-w1m